本文目录导读:
随着互联网的飞速发展,个人服务器已经成为越来越多人的选择,无论是为了搭建自己的网站、博客,还是为了存储个人数据、实现远程办公,个人服务器都能满足你的需求,如何从零开始构建你的个人服务器呢?本文将为你详细介绍个人服务器的建设过程。
图片来源于网络,如有侵权联系删除
明确需求,选择合适的硬件
在建设个人服务器之前,首先需要明确你的需求,以下是一些常见的个人服务器用途:
1、搭建网站或博客;
2、存储个人数据;
3、实现远程办公;
4、运行虚拟机;
5、进行网络实验等。
根据你的需求,选择合适的硬件配置,以下是一些常见的硬件配置建议:
1、处理器:Intel Core i3/i5/i7 或 AMD Ryzen 3/5/7 系列处理器;
2、内存:8GB(网站或博客)至 32GB(运行虚拟机或网络实验);
3、存储:1TB 或更大容量硬盘(用于存储数据);
图片来源于网络,如有侵权联系删除
4、网卡:千兆网卡(用于高速网络连接);
5、机箱:散热性能好、空间足够的机箱。
选择操作系统,安装软件
个人服务器的操作系统选择较多,以下是一些常见的选择:
1、Linux(如 Ubuntu、CentOS、Debian):开源、稳定、安全性高;
2、Windows Server:功能强大、易于使用;
3、macOS Server:适合 Mac 用户。
根据你的需求和喜好,选择合适的操作系统,以下是安装软件的步骤:
1、将操作系统安装到服务器硬件上;
2、根据需求安装相应的软件,如 Apache、Nginx、MySQL、PHP 等(对于网站或博客);
3、安装网络管理软件,如 OpenVPN、SSH 等(用于远程访问);
图片来源于网络,如有侵权联系删除
4、安装数据存储软件,如 Samba、NFS 等(用于存储数据)。
配置网络,实现远程访问
1、设置静态 IP 地址:在服务器的网络配置中,设置一个静态 IP 地址,以便于远程访问;
2、开放端口:根据需要开放的端口,在防火墙中设置相应的规则;
3、配置路由器:在路由器中设置端口转发,将外部网络流量转发到服务器;
4、设置 SSH 密钥:为了提高安全性,建议使用 SSH 密钥进行远程登录。
备份与维护
1、定期备份:定期备份服务器上的数据,防止数据丢失;
2、更新软件:定期更新操作系统和软件,确保服务器安全;
3、监控服务器:使用监控工具,实时监控服务器运行状态,及时发现并解决问题。
建设个人服务器并非难事,只需明确需求、选择合适的硬件和软件,并做好网络配置和维护工作,通过本文的介绍,相信你已经对个人服务器的建设有了初步的了解,就让我们一起开启自己的网络世界之旅吧!
标签: #如何建设个人的服务器
评论列表